Which Mobile Phone is Better: BlackBerry Evolve X or Motorola Edge 60 Neo ?
Have a look at the benefits of this BlackBerry Evolve X and Motorola Edge 60 Neo given by our tech specs.
Pros of Motorola Edge 60 Neo
Supports 15% higher battery capacity (4700mAh vs 4000mAh), offering longer usage without frequent recharging.
Offers a 10% larger screen (6.67 inches vs 5.99 inches), ideal for media consumption and gaming.
This Device camera captures 50MP sharper and more vibrant photos, ideal for photography enthusiasts.
Supports higher RAM capacity compare to BlackBerry Evolve X, enabling faster switching between apps and better performance in demanding applications
Provides 4x storage capacity (256GB vs 64GB), allowing you to store more apps, media, and files.
